Direct Marketing Association appoints first director of communications
The Direct Marketing Association (DMA) has announced the appointment of Rachel Aldighieri as its first director of communications and insight.
Aldighieri, who joined the DMA as PR manager in 2006, will be responsible for developing the DMA’s marketing communications, events, research and working with the professional body’s 15 industry sector councils.
Chris Combemale, executive director of the DMA, said: “Rachel demonstrated outstanding leadership and vision in her role leading critical projects, such as the DMA rebranding and website projects. I’m confident Rachel will provide inspirational leadership in her new challenge to continually develop the service we offer to our members and the wider direct marketing community.”
The appointment forms part of the DMA’s strategic plan to enhance its communications with its corporate members and engage with a broader field of the direct marketing industry’s sectors. The new department will now focus on expanding the DMA’s range of content across its online platforms and industry events.
